Description

Will perform administrative duties 20 hours per week for the office of Institutional Grants and Compliance and 20 hours per week for Training and Development.

For the office of Institutional Grants and Compliance, this position will assist with management of Perkins and other grant-funded programs that serve students from special populations. Program support duties may include tracking expenses, activities, and progress of projects within the department that supports students from special populations. Special populations include, but are not limited to single parents, economically disadvantaged families, students in fields of study that are non-traditional for their gender, out-of-workforce individuals, homeless individuals, and youth who are in or aged out of the foster care system.

For Training and Development, this position will perform skilled level administrative and bookkeeping duties. This includes assisting with maintaining databases, payments, correspondence, managing phone, email, and walk-in clients. This position works with students, staff, faculty, and general public as well as business and industry clients.
